ABOUT THE KIT

Name The Adventure Begins

Details

  • Contains enough supplies to create twelve cards and coordinating envelopes.
  • Card size: 4-1/4” x 5-1/2” (10.8 x 14cm)
  • Envelope size: 4-1/2” x 5-3/4” (11.4 x 14.6 cm)
  • Comes with a Stampin’ Spot plus an exclusive Stamp Set.
  • Includes inspirational sentiments and adventure-themed imagery featuring these nature-inspired coordinating colors: Basic Black, Basic White, Bermuda Bay, Crushed Curry, Early Espresso, Flirty Flamingo, Garden Green, Granny Apple Green, Mango Melody, Night of Navy.

ICS Blog Hop Meet the 2021-2023 New In Colors

Time for our monthly ICS Blog Hop!

The theme this month is introducing the 2021- 2023 New In Colors So, as you hop along with us you will be inspired by some inspiration with some awesome inspiration using these fun colors!

I decided to use a new punch and stamp set and the fun Designer Series Paper for my card for the blog hop.

Supplies:
• Stamp Set – Plentiful Plants (155693)
• Card Stock – Fresh Freesia (155613); Polished Pink (155710); Evening Evergreen (155574); Soft Succulent (155776); Pale Papaya (155668T); Thick Basic White (159229)
• Stamp Pads – Memento Tuxedo Black (132708)
• Misc. – In Color 2021-2023 Designer Series Paper Assortment (155641); Multipurpose Liquid Glue (110755); 2021-2023 In Color Jewels (155571); (149653); Flowers and Leaves Punch (155373); Stampin’ Dimensionals (104430)

• Measurements:
Thick Basic White 5 ½” x 8 ½ “folded in half at 4 ¼”
Fresh Freesia, Polished Pink, Evening Evergreen, Soft Succulent and Pale Papaya scraps for the punch
Designer Series Paper ¾” x 4 ¼

Instructions:
1. Score and fold the Thick Basic White for the card base
2. Using the Multipurpose Liquid Glue add the Designer Series Paper layers on the card base spaced evenly apart
3. Stamp the sentiment on the Designer Series Paper wherever desired.
4. Punch out the scraps from all the colors the largest flower on the Flowers and Leaves Punch
5. Add the punched-out flowers with Stampin Dimensionals on the back and attach to the card as pictured
6. Add the In Color Jewels for the finishing touch
